Hey Mumma! Conversations On Motherhood & Female Empowerment
Megan Brown
29 episodes
4 months ago

Hey Mumma dives into a diverse collection of real life stories behind fitness, nutrition, business, relationships & motherhood told by strong and inspiring women. Hosted by Megan Brown (Casserly) who built the best body she has ever had after having her babies and after a long recovery from diagnosed chronic fatigue. 


You can expect a great mix of stories from Megan & from other women who have shared similar experiences to Megan and to you. EP#0011 - Uncover Peter’s Secrets of Overcoming Family Law Battles, Alcoholism and Toxic Relationships

This first episode focuses on Peter's background and how he became who he is today. He talks about growing up in Western Sydney, family law battles and his version of a tough childhood.


We tackle how domestic violence, alcoholism and toxic relationships shaped Peter in his puberty and how it ultimately lead him down the path he is on today.
